Stevan Beltran 1915 - 1990

Stevan Beltran was born on May 19, 1915, and died at age 75 years old on December 31, 1990. Stevan Beltran was buried at National Memorial Cemetery Of Arizona Section 19C Site 91 23029 North Cave Creek Road, in Phoenix, Az. In 1915, in the year that Stevan Beltran was born, the Germans first used poison gas as a weapon at the second Battle of Ypres during World War I. While noxious gases had been used since ancient times, this was the first use of poisonous gas - in this case, lethal chlorine gas - in modern war. Subsequently, the French and British - as well as the United States when they entered World War 1 - developed and used lethal gas in war.

In 1926, at the age of merely 11 years old, Stevan was alive when on October 31st, Harry Houdini died in Michigan. Houdini was the most famed magician of his time and perhaps of all time, especially for his acts involving escapes - from handcuffs, straitjackets, chains, ropes slung from skyscrapers, and more. He was president of the Society of American Magicians and stringently upheld professional ethics. He died of complications from a ruptured appendix. Although he had received a blow to the area a couple of days previously, the connection between the blow and his appendicitis is disputed.
